And was the stock option in 2013 a H/K? I've noticed the H/K logo on the non-B&O 2014's, but I don't recall if they were also in the 2013's. It seems like the euro spec cars have a 3rd, "hi-fi" option which may be lower than H/K, but I'm not sure.
I sat in a 2014 yesterday and listened quite a bit to the B&O system. I came away pretty impressed with the mids and highs, but the lows were still a bit lacking. I'd like to do the same experiment with the H/K, but I have not found one to compare yet. My MB has H/K and it's fine for me. |

Uk does have 3 options.
Standard - not good. Bmw professional - hk system. B and o. I have the hk which I am very pleased with. I haven't listened to the b and O system but given the price difference not something I was considering. |
